As a Test Development Engineer, you will be responsible for the design and development of test strategies, fixtures, and processes used to test electronic products in a contract manufacturing environment.


In the role of a Test Development Engineer:

  • You will work with design and process teams to develop production test requirements for new products.
  • You will direct production test strategy for specific products with inputs from operations, design, program management, and customers
  • You will develop and document test fixtures and processes needed to satisfy production test requirements and produce a quality product within product cost and schedule targets.
  • You will design test fixtures consisting of a combination of electronics, software, and mechanical elements as needed.
  • You will implement customer requested changes or improvements to test fixtures and/or processes.
  • You will develop and execute verification and validation plans for new test solutions being released to manufacturing.
  • You will support manufacturing test engineers in the investigation and diagnosis of test solution issues encountered in production.
  • You will support design verification and/or design characterization activities as part of a new product development team.
  • You will evaluate and review general production test needs and identify equipment, tools, strategies, and methodologies for addressing these needs.


The skills you need to succeed:

  • You must be familiar with tools and equipment used in the test of printed circuit boards as well as electronic and electromechanical devices.
  • You must be familiar with complex electronic and mechanical devices; being able to anticipate potential failure modes and develop means to detect those failures.
  • You must possess sufficient theory and hands on experience to develop test methods and implement the test using internal and external resources.
  • You must have sufficient programming background to develop intelligent test fixtures that support software for communications and programming of microprocessor-based products.
  • You must be a self-starter who possesses excellent time management skills and is able to work with a minimum of supervision.
  • You must possess good interpersonal skills and have the ability to work between multiple departments in carrying out this position’s duties.


Education & experience of a successful candidate:

  • 4-year Bachelor’s Degree in a related engineering discipline or equivalent.
  • Experience working in electronic assembly manufacturing is highly desirable
  • Experience in a regulated manufacturing environment (ISO/FDA/QS) is highly desirable
